Transaction 173dacd431f7b621f4ec550ae36ade63f56497a2a7a65f1cdf7de3739369e4e1
1 Input
1 Output
-
173dacd431f7b621f4ec550ae36ade63f56497a2a7a65f1cdf7de3739369e4e1:0
- value
- 2164866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d39a9ab9d0ba269e310b407299c832fcc0f86ff8 OP_EQUAL
- address
- 3Lysi82AuhJv6nwzUYwJosRLqy2rTN7SKy